Posted By: Kennedy Williams on May 17, 2021 2021 has been a great year for Denerick Simpson so far. He not only recently graduated from Savannah State University with a master's, but he has also been named an HBCU Competitiveness Scholar. According to the Savannah Business Journal, this Doerun, Georgia native is a Title I middle school science teacher, a behavioral health technician at a local hospital, a Saturday academy instructor, and a former graduate assistant in SSU’s College of Business Administration. Selected for their academic achievements, campus leadership, civic engagement, and entrepreneurial spirit, HBCU Competitiveness Scholars are the next generation of leaders who exemplify educational excellence, innovation, and economic competitiveness. Simpson will attend the 2021 National HBCU Week conference in September where HBCUs are acknowledged and celebrated. Throughout the year, he will attend monthly webinars, network with other scholars and participate in workshops. Congratulations to Denerick Simpson and we commend you for representing HBCUs well.
